2 juveniles charged with ill treatment of an animal after ‘disturbing’ social media video

FLORENCE, S.C. (WBTW) — Two juveniles were arrested and charged with ill treatment of an animal after officers with the South Carolina Department of Natural Resources were alerted through a community tip about a ‘disturbing’ social media video depicting animal cruelty.

SCDNR officers initiated an investigation on the video that surfaced over the weekend.

The investigation led to the arrest of two people aged 15 and 17 who were identified as the perpetrators.

Both juveniles were charged with felony ill treatment of an animal and the case was referred to the Florence County Solicitors Office and the Department of Juvenile Justice, according to SCDNR.
